大学生用什么编程好一些
-
大学生学习编程可以选择以下几个比较好的编程语言:
-
Python:Python是一种易于学习和使用的高级编程语言,它具有简洁明了的语法,适合初学者入门。Python拥有丰富的库和框架,可以用于数据分析、人工智能、Web开发等多个领域。
-
Java:Java是一种广泛应用的面向对象编程语言,它具有良好的跨平台性能和强大的生态系统。Java可以用于开发Android应用程序、企业级应用、大型系统等。
-
JavaScript:JavaScript是一种用于前端开发的脚本语言,它可以为网页添加交互性和动态效果。JavaScript广泛应用于Web开发,也是学习前端开发的必备语言。
-
C++:C++是一种通用的高级编程语言,它是C语言的扩展,支持面向对象编程。C++被广泛应用于游戏开发、嵌入式系统、图形界面等领域。
-
Swift:Swift是苹果公司推出的一种用于iOS和macOS开发的编程语言。它具有简洁的语法、安全性和高性能,适合开发苹果设备的应用程序。
-
Ruby:Ruby是一种简洁优雅的面向对象编程语言,它具有易于阅读和编写的语法,适合快速开发原型和Web应用。
当然,选择学习哪种编程语言还要考虑个人的兴趣和职业规划。重要的是选择一门适合自己的编程语言,并通过实践不断提升编程能力。
1年前 -
-
作为一名大学生,选择一门适合编程的语言是很重要的。以下是一些适合大学生学习的编程语言:
-
Python: Python是一种易学易用的编程语言,适合初学者。它有清晰的语法和丰富的库,可以用于各种任务,包括数据分析、人工智能和网络开发等。此外,Python还具有强大的社区支持和丰富的学习资源。
-
Java: Java是一种广泛使用的编程语言,特别适合开发大型应用程序和企业级系统。它具有丰富的类库和跨平台性,可以在不同的操作系统上运行。Java还是许多大学计算机科学课程的教学语言,学习Java可以为你的学业打下坚实的基础。
-
C++: C++是一种强大且高效的编程语言,广泛应用于游戏开发、嵌入式系统和科学计算等领域。学习C++可以帮助你理解计算机底层的工作原理,并且培养出良好的编程习惯和效率。
-
JavaScript: JavaScript是一种用于前端开发的脚本语言,可以为网页添加交互性和动态效果。学习JavaScript可以让你在网页设计和开发方面有更多的可能性,并且与HTML和CSS结合使用。
-
R: R是一种专门用于数据分析和统计的编程语言。它具有丰富的数据处理和可视化库,适合进行数据科学和机器学习的研究。学习R可以让你在数据相关领域有竞争力。
除了以上列举的语言,还有许多其他的编程语言可以选择,如Ruby、Swift、Go等。选择一门编程语言要根据个人的兴趣和职业规划来决定,同时也要考虑相关领域的就业前景和需求。无论选择哪门语言,重要的是坚持学习,不断实践和提升自己的编程技能。
1年前 -
-
大学生在选择编程语言时,应考虑到其实用性、适用范围、学习难度和就业前景等因素。下面介绍几种较为常见的编程语言,供大学生参考。
一、Python
Python是一种高级、解释型的编程语言,具有简洁、易读易写的特点。它广泛应用于Web开发、数据分析、人工智能、科学计算等领域。Python拥有强大的第三方库和生态系统,如Django、Flask、NumPy、Pandas等,提供了丰富的工具和框架,方便大学生快速开发各种应用。操作流程:
- 下载和安装Python解释器:可以从Python官网下载合适的版本,并根据安装向导进行安装。
- 学习基本语法和核心概念:掌握Python的基本语法、数据类型、条件语句、循环语句等基础知识。
- 学习常用库和框架:掌握Python常用的第三方库和框架,如Django、Flask、NumPy、Pandas等。
- 实践项目:通过实践项目,提高自己的编程能力,如Web开发、数据分析等领域的项目。
二、Java
Java是一种跨平台的编程语言,具有广泛的应用领域,如Web开发、移动应用开发、大数据处理等。Java拥有强大的生态系统和稳定的性能,是许多企业常用的编程语言之一。操作流程:
- 下载和安装Java开发工具包(JDK):可以从Oracle官网下载合适的版本,并根据安装向导进行安装。
- 学习基本语法和核心概念:掌握Java的基本语法、面向对象编程、异常处理等基础知识。
- 学习常用库和框架:掌握Java常用的开发框架,如Spring、Hibernate等。
- 实践项目:通过实践项目,提高自己的编程能力,如Web开发、Android应用开发等领域的项目。
三、JavaScript
JavaScript是一种脚本语言,主要用于Web前端开发。它具有广泛的应用领域,如网页交互、动态效果、移动应用开发等。JavaScript与HTML和CSS结合使用,可以实现网页的动态效果和交互功能。操作流程:
- 学习基本语法和核心概念:掌握JavaScript的基本语法、DOM操作、事件处理等基础知识。
- 学习前端框架和库:掌握常用的前端框架和库,如React、Vue、jQuery等。
- 实践项目:通过实践项目,提高自己的前端开发能力,如开发一个交互式网页或移动应用。
四、C/C++
C/C++是一种系统级编程语言,具有高效性和广泛的应用领域,如操作系统、嵌入式系统、游戏开发等。C++是C语言的扩展,支持面向对象编程。操作流程:
- 下载和安装C/C++编译器:可以选择合适的编译器,如GCC、Visual Studio等,并进行安装。
- 学习基本语法和核心概念:掌握C/C++的基本语法、指针、内存管理等基础知识。
- 学习常用库和框架:掌握C/C++常用的库和框架,如STL、Boost等。
- 实践项目:通过实践项目,提高自己的系统级编程能力,如开发一个小型操作系统或游戏。
总结:
选择编程语言时,大学生可以根据自己的兴趣和发展方向来选择。Python适用于数据分析、人工智能等领域;Java适用于Web开发、移动应用开发等领域;JavaScript适用于Web前端开发;C/C++适用于系统级编程。无论选择哪种编程语言,都需要不断学习和实践,提高自己的编程能力。1年前